Celebrate and Sparkle

July 4, 2009 By Guest Shutter Sister

Patriotism is love of and/or devotion to one’s country.Sometimes we get so lost in the “roller coaster of life” to see the loveliness that’s around us. The street corners, local bakeries, town celebrations. It’s all just so inspiring.

 

So on this day of celebration in the States, take some time to show what you love about where you live. Share your little nooks, eateries, playgrounds and how you best like to spend days like these. And remember to soak it all in.

 

Image and words courtesy of Jen Way; Miss Americana.
